Middleware Engineer
Vidoori, Inc., a rapidly growing small business that specializes in building strong Engineering teams that provide high quality, modern technical solutions to our clients, is seeking a Middleware Engineer to support a client in Mechanicsburg, PA.
Responsibilities of the Middleware Engineer:
- Responsible for the installation, configuration, administration, monitoring and daily maintenance of enterprise-wide architectures
- Interact with Software Development and infrastructure teams to define hardware requirements required to implement application solutions and troubleshoot technical issues
- Creates, implements and manages expansive database administration programs
- Standing up and administering Middleware & Container Orchestration Solutions in on-perm and Amazon Cloud
- Installation, configuration, risk mitigation and remediation, performance tuning and trouble-shooting/triage
- Troubleshooting web and middleware environments
- Participates in the design, maintenance, enhancement, coding, and administration of relational databases
- Analyzes and determines information needs and elements, data relationships and attributes, data flow and storage requirements, and data output and reporting capabilities
- Coordinates new data development ensuring consistency and integration with existing data warehouse structure
- Reviews business requests for data and data usage, researches data sources for new and better data feeds
- Participates in continuous improvement efforts in enhancing performance and providing increased functionality, including performing proactive maintenance such as ensuring continued space availability, monitoring activity, and documenting problems, changes, and solutions
- Solves complex problems that require the regular use of ingenuity and creativity
- Performs work without need for direct supervision
- Makes sound decisions that achieve critical organizational objectives
- Functions in project leadership roles and prime customer contact on significant technical matters
- Participates in client/project meeting(s) for highly complex project definition, needs assessment and design review. Evaluates the needs and requirements of the users and provides technical expertise in the development of technical, structural and organizational specifications. Determine appropriateness of data for storage and optimum storage organization
- Designs, develops and integrates highly complex database systems for internal and external users/clients
- Creates, documents and implements standards and/or complex modeling to monitor and enhance the capacity and performance of the database.
- Codes complex programs and derives logical processes on technical platforms
- Performs complex analyses and reviews applications being released into production
- Prepares recommendations and presentations to a diverse audience
- Migration from On-prem Databases to AWS RDS or EC2 Instances using DMS
Technologies and Tools:
- AWS GovCloud, Azure DevOps, Oracle Database, MySQL, PL/SQL, ASM, Linux/Unix, Toad, SQL Developer, Oracle Enterprise Manager, Exadata, Weblogic, Webtire
Required Experience of the Middleware Engineer:
- Experience with Oracle database and middleware design/architecture
- Experience with AWS GovCloud and Azure DevOps
- Experience with Oracle database version upgrade efforts from current to latest
- Experience with Oracle Data Guard implementation, troubleshooting and maintenance
- Web application development experience in any MVC framework
- A solid understanding of object-oriented design and Computer Science fundamentals
- Experience with designing, developing and debugging stored procedures
- Experience with reviewing database performance trends and identifying opportunities for improvement
- Experience working directly with databases to verify data using SQL queries
- Experience with enterprise-level test automation frameworks
- Familiarity in Oracle Exadata platform
- General knowledge of system design, analysis, requirements gathering
- Effective communication and problem solving skills to resolve customer issues
Preferred Experience of the Middleware Engineer:
- General knowledge of Oracle-based Database as a Service Cloud
- Experience supporting the Department of Defense projects
Education and Certification Requirements:
- Five (5) years of experience in data base administration, with a Bachelor’s Degree, or three (3) years of experience in data administration with a Master’s Degree
- Information Assurance Technical (IAT) Certification Level I (DoD 8570.01-M) (i.e., CompTIA A+ CE, CCNA-Security, CND, Network+ CE, or SSCP) required
- Oracle Certified Associate required within 180 days of start date

About Vidoori
Vidoori, Inc. is a consulting firm that provides Program Management, Information Technology and Engineering services for government and commercial clients.
Our team’s experience and on-going support span numerous government agencies, such as the Census Bureau,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services, Department of Defense (Army branch), Department of Homeland Security, Social Security Administration, and Department of Veterans Affairs.
